use crate::Sample;
use serde::ser::Serialize;
use std::collections::HashMap;
pub const OP_PERFORM_REQUEST: &str = "PerformRequest";
pub const OP_HANDLE_REQUEST: &str = "HandleRequest";
#[derive(Debug, PartialEq, Deserialize, Serial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ct Request {
pub method: String,
pub path: String,
pub query_string: String,
#[serde(default)]
pub header: HashMap<String, String>,
#[serde(with = "serde_bytes")]
#[serde(default)]
pub body: Vec<u8>,
}
impl Sample for Request {
fn sample() -> Self {
Request {
method: "GET".to_string(),
path: "/foo".to_string(),
query_string: "a=1&b=2".to_string(),
header: sample_header(),
body: b"This is the body of a request".to_vec(),
}
}
}
fn sample_header() -> HashMap<String, String> {
let mut hm = HashMap::new();
hm.insert("accept".to_string(), "application/json".to_string());
hm.insert("dummy".to_string(), "value".to_string());
hm
}
#[derive(Debug, PartialEq, Deserialize, Serialize, Default)]
#[serde(rename_all = "camelCase")]
pub struct Response {
pub status_code: u32,
pub status: String,
#[serde(default)]
pub header: HashMap<String, String>,
#[serde(with = "serde_bytes")]
#[serde(default)]
pub body: Vec<u8>,
}
impl Sample for Response {
fn sample() -> Self {
Response {
status_code: 200,
status: "OK".to_string(),
header: sample_header(),
body: b"This is the body of a response".to_vec(),
}
}
}
impl Response {
pub fn json<T>(payload: T, status_code: u32, status: &str) -> Response
where
T: Serialize,
{
Response {
body: serde_json::to_string(&payload).unwrap().into_bytes(),
header: HashMap::new(),
status: status.to_string(),
status_code,
}
}
pub fn not_found() -> Response {
Response {
status: "Not Found".to_string(),
status_code: 404,
..Default::default()
}
}
pub fn ok() -> Response {
Response {
status: "OK".to_string(),
status_code: 200,
..Default::default()
}
}
pub fn internal_server_error(msg: &str) -> Response {
Response {
status: "Internal Server Error".to_string(),
status_code: 500,
body: msg.to_string().as_bytes().into(),
..Default::default()
}
}
pub fn bad_request() -> Response {
Response {
status: "Bad Request".to_string(),
status_code: 400,
..Default::default()
}
}
}
